DESCRIPTION:You Were Never Meant to Shrink | A Leadership Experience for Women Who Refuse to Be Smaller Than Their Power\n\n\n\nThis three-part experience is designed to help women examine how their voice has been shaped\, where they are still waiting for permission\, and how to use their voice as leadership capital.\n\n \n\nSession 3   Girl on Fire: The Story You Speak Into the Room\n\nThe final session centers on voice as leadership capital. Participants will practice communicating recommendations clearly\, claiming expertise\, navigating pushback\, and using their story strategically to influence decisions and shape outcomes.\n\n\n\nKey focus: visible leadership\, confident communication\, and sustained influence.\n\n \n\n\n\n\n\nBrandee Collins is a nonprofit senior leader\, leadership strategist\, and doctoral candidate at Creighton University. She currently serves as Director of Prevention at the Metropolitan Organization to Counter Sexual Assault (MOCSA)\, where she leads regional initiatives focused on violence prevention\, community engagement\, and public health collaboration across Kansas and Missouri. \n\n\n\nWith more than 15 years of experience in nonprofit leadership and community-based work\, Brandee has built partnerships with schools\, public health agencies\, and community organizations to develop strategies that strengthen leadership\, prevention\, and community impact. \n\n\n\nAs a first-generation professional and national speaker\, Brandee focuses on leadership development\, professional voice\, and helping women navigate spaces where influence\, confidence\, and clarity matter.\n\n\n\nThrough her speaking and writing\, she challenges leaders to stop shrinking and start using their voice as a tool for impact.
